5 ACRES IN MISSOURI, BACKS TO 360 ACRES NIANGUA CONSERVATION AREA

Located in Marshfield of Webster County, Missouri, this serene Niangua Ranch property has great access, power in the area, and backs to 360 acres of Niangua Conservation Area.

The terrain is beautifully varied and is heavily wooded with trees, offering plenty of privacy. This property is elevated, giving gorgeous western views. Being mostly level on the northwestern side, you have some great camping and building sites to choose from. The remainder of the property has gently sloping hills to level ground, perfect for recreational use.

Mills Valley Blvd. is perfectly quaint with just a few neighbors along the way and the peacefulness of country life. It appears theres a small, well-spread out community. As you make your way up to the property, you subtly climb in elevation and the panoramic views begin to open up. Bordering the Niangua Conservation Area on the northeastern border...

Directions

Access to the property is via Mills Valley Blvd., a well-maintained paved/gravel road. From Marshfield, you take I-44 to State Highway W and then turn Right on Mills Valley Blvd. You stay on this until you reach the northwestern border of property which is on left.
